With a background that bridges design, marketing, and creative leadership, Michael brings a holistic approach to brand building—connecting business objectives with emotional clarity and cultural awareness. He’s passionate about helping organizations translate complex ideas into simple, elegant experiences that inspire action and belonging.

Currently within his role in Global Branding & Creative Marketing at Boston Consulting Group (BCG), Michael leads initiatives that define how a 30,000+ person firm expresses innovation and identity—from employer branding and internal communications to large-scale creative campaigns and GenAI storytelling. His cross-disciplinary background bridges corporate systems and creative intuition, allowing him to design brand ecosystems that are both emotionally human and strategically sound. He also collaborated with client teams to help position offerings, drive business growth, and introduce new creative approaches that strengthen brand storytelling to transform complex ideas into compelling brand experiences.

Beyond BCG, Michael’s work spans art, fashion, and design. He has developed brand identities for wellness and lifestyle companies, consumer goods, and led creative direction for cultural collaborations and emerging ventures.

His work is driven by the belief that creativity is a catalyst for transformation—crafting brands that elevate perception, create desire, and deliver measurable impact.
